K
Klon
Oft gesehn, beim klick auf ein Link öffnet sich ein neues Browserfenster.
Tragt dazu in den Linktag ein "target=_blank" das sieht dann so aus:
<a href="euredatei.html" target=_blank>
Aufwendiger ist es wenn ihr dem Fenster einige Eigenschaften zuweisen wollt, wie zum Beispiel eine bestimmt Größe oder wenn ihr die Toolbar unterbinden wollt und Ähnliches. Dabei hilft JavaScript. In dem Bereich zwischen den beiden Tags <head> und </head> schreiben wir ein kleines Script das dann bei einem Klick auf das entsprechnde Link gestartet wird. Hier ein Beispiel:
<script language="JavaScript">
function Neues_Fenster()
{
window.open("welcome.html", "NeuesFenster1","width=800, height=600,resizable=no");
}
</script>
Das Link dazu:
<a href="javascript:Neues_Fenster()"> Neues Fenster</a>
Dieses würde jetzt ein Fenster öffnen, das die Größe 800*600 hat die auch nicht verändert werden kann (resizeable=no).
Ausserdem hat es weder Statusbar, noch Toolbar, da diese Eigenschaften beim "window.open" Befehl immer auf "no" stehen solange man sie nicht im Script ausdrücklich mit "yes" declariert.
Weitere Eigenschaften die ihr für ds neue Fenster festlegen könnt:
locationbar - Eingabefeld für URLs
menubar - Datei, Bearbeiten, Ansicht... das Menü eben
status - Soll das neue Fenster eine Statusleiste haben?
Es gibt noch ein paar mehr Eigenschaften, allerdings sind die zu speziel als das ich sie hier aufführen möchte. Wenn dennoch Fragen sind können diese gern in einem neuen Thema gestellt werden.
Gruß,
Klon
Tragt dazu in den Linktag ein "target=_blank" das sieht dann so aus:
<a href="euredatei.html" target=_blank>
Aufwendiger ist es wenn ihr dem Fenster einige Eigenschaften zuweisen wollt, wie zum Beispiel eine bestimmt Größe oder wenn ihr die Toolbar unterbinden wollt und Ähnliches. Dabei hilft JavaScript. In dem Bereich zwischen den beiden Tags <head> und </head> schreiben wir ein kleines Script das dann bei einem Klick auf das entsprechnde Link gestartet wird. Hier ein Beispiel:
<script language="JavaScript">
function Neues_Fenster()
{
window.open("welcome.html", "NeuesFenster1","width=800, height=600,resizable=no");
}
</script>
Das Link dazu:
<a href="javascript:Neues_Fenster()"> Neues Fenster</a>
Dieses würde jetzt ein Fenster öffnen, das die Größe 800*600 hat die auch nicht verändert werden kann (resizeable=no).
Ausserdem hat es weder Statusbar, noch Toolbar, da diese Eigenschaften beim "window.open" Befehl immer auf "no" stehen solange man sie nicht im Script ausdrücklich mit "yes" declariert.
Weitere Eigenschaften die ihr für ds neue Fenster festlegen könnt:
locationbar - Eingabefeld für URLs
menubar - Datei, Bearbeiten, Ansicht... das Menü eben
status - Soll das neue Fenster eine Statusleiste haben?
Es gibt noch ein paar mehr Eigenschaften, allerdings sind die zu speziel als das ich sie hier aufführen möchte. Wenn dennoch Fragen sind können diese gern in einem neuen Thema gestellt werden.
Gruß,
Klon
Zuletzt bearbeitet von einem Moderator: